Logo
A bold mark built from spice and flavour
The Peps n Spy logo uses pepper-inspired shapes, bold lettering, and a playful food identity to make the brand feel spicy, energetic, and easy to recognize. The logo variants and typography direction help the identity stay flexible across packaging and campaign visuals.


Brand Colors
A palette inspired by ingredients
The color system connects the brand to real food ingredients such as peppers, spices, garlic, and herbs. This helps the identity feel natural, flavourful, and directly connected to the product.
Packaging
A product system for different spice flavours
The packaging system shows how the identity can work across a set of spice products. The four-in-one package creates a clear product family while still allowing each flavour to stand apart.
Product Line
Showing each flavour as its own product moment
The individual product visuals use ingredient backgrounds to give each bottle its own flavour personality. The designs keep the same brand structure while changing the mood through peppers, garlic, herbs, and spice imagery.



Product in Use
Placing the spice brand in real cooking moments
These lifestyle visuals show how Peps n Spy can appear in everyday cooking spaces. By placing the spice bottles beside meals, kitchen scenes, and food preparation moments, the brand feels more practical, useful, and connected to real flavour experiences.


Product Campaign
A stronger visual push for flavour and energy
The product campaign design adds more movement and flavour energy to the brand. It uses flying ingredients, bold red type, and product imagery to communicate the idea of strong spice and intense taste.
